Start by drawing a sphere to learn lifelike shading and facial curves. Second, add reflected light along the edges of the nose and the rim of the nostril. Add a shadow edge under the tip of the nose to make it look rounded. Place cast shadows under the bottom edge of the nose. 3.

Image 1: The left jaw is one of the darkest areas on the face, as it is facing almost opposite the direction of light, so instead of starting with a light layer of HB graphite, I went ahead and shaded a medium gray tone using a 4B. I used the contouring technique to shade along the jaw, leaving a narrow strip of raw paper along the edge to indicate some reflected light.

1. What Is The Asaro Head? The Asaro Head is a simplification of the human head. It's a 3D model with the goal to show you the simplified planes of the head. It looks like this: If you examine the head, you can see that it's basically a regular human head, but has flat shapes and almost no curves. 2. Why Is The Asaro Head Asymmetrical?

1: Downlit. The safest way to apply shadow, is under all the features of the face that extrude - The chin, the nose, the eyebrows (and in this case, the hair). Effect: If applied lightly, like shown here, not much. But it DOES make the drawing quicker to read, as the main features stand out. Pitfalls: Shading under eyes and chinbones can make.

Face Planes. When we break the face down into its core geometric shapes, we will get the face planes. These enable us to see the face in a more simple way, which makes it easier when it comes to drawing and shading the face. We can start off with the basic planes and then build into these to get more form changes, to describe the shape better.
